My car starts fine 95% of the time but if I add gasoline, either a fill up or just a few gallons, it won't start normally. Sometimes it will start and then die, other times crank but no start. The only way it will start is to have one foot on brake and other on gas, press gas down at least half way, sometimes more, and it will eventually start. It will run rough, need to feather the gas, but then will be fine until next fuel stop with a dozen engine stops and starts.
When my car would shut off after it started it was like the engine was still running. No indicators would change on display, I would need to push button to 'turn off' the car before I could try to start again.
